| /* |
| * GraphBinaryReader v4 response format tests. |
| * Tests the reader's ability to parse v4 response format: |
| * {version:0x84}{bulked:Byte}{result_data stream}{marker:0xFD 0x00 0x00}{status_code:Int bare}{status_message:nullable}{exception:nullable} |
| */ |
